What South Miami expects on a solar permit
South Miami is located in a High-Velocity Hurricane Zone and requires compliance with a design wind speed of 175 mph and Exposure Category C. The ground snow load for the area is 0 psf. The jurisdiction requires hardcopy submission of all permit documentation.
